First a bit of old news.  Here are my clover blocks pieced and ready to back and bind.  I'm going to use a scrappy green binding.  I was thinking about doing a scrappy green border, but when I had it on the design wall, it seemed to detract from the clover too much.  I really love this quilt.  I'd never set anything on point before so it was a bit of a challenge for me.  I have a few clover left over that I plan to turn into a spring wallhanging.  Thank you everyone who helped make this beautiful quilt top.


And for a bit of new....here are some curved rail blocks for this month. I love batiks and have three more put aside that hopefully I will have time to sew...but for now...here are 6 blocks for me.
